Meet Vicki. Diagnosed with a rare eye condition aged four and fitted with a prothetic eye aged thirteen, she embarked on a rollercoaster journey of life with a disability. Describing the difficulties that she encountered at school and as she entered adulthood, Vis-Ability strives to raise awarenes of vision impairment.

 

The book also contains advice on how to deal with a visual disability, as well as a variety of options on offer to thoe who are visually impaired. It is a story of positivity in the face of diversity and making the most of every opportunity.
